Biography
Julie joined the Counseling Center in the fall of 2010 as a part time staff member. Prior to working at the College at Brockport, Julie worked at two outpatient mental health clinics, where she provided individual and group counseling to diverse populations of individuals dealing with varieties of issues. Julie is a generalist in practice and her clinical interests include, anxiety, depression, anger management concerns, and interpersonal/relationship conflict. She also works with the practicum staff at the Counseling Center and added that she loves seeing clients/students meet their goals through the counseling process. When not at the Counseling Center, Julie spends her time at her private practice in Albion. She is also on the board of directors for the Mental Health Association of Orleans County and serves on the Suicide Prevention Task Force in Orleans County and as a Mental Health Consultant to Agri/Business Childcare Development Center (ABCD) of Holley. In her spare time, Julie enjoys reading, camping, playing the piano, spending time with her husband and two children, and going to Maine whenever possible.
